  • Title

    Directional coupler using a leaky wave of an anisotropic waveguide

  • Abstract
    A novel waveguide directional coupler configuration consisting of a slab of anisotropic material with identical waveguides on both surfaces is proposed. By off-axis propagation the radiative part of a leaky wave provides a coupling between waveguides. The length of total power transfer depends on the slab´s thickness and propagation angle relative to the optic axis.
